About Nicolas
French
Native or bilingual
English
Fluent
Experience
- Fyrefish TechnologiesFront-endFebruary 2022 - September 2023 (1 year and 7 months)▸ Migration complète de composants Vue.js 2 vers Vue 3 (Composition API, script setup) ▸ Création et publication de composants réutilisables sur Bit.dev pour accélérer le développement ▸ Intégration Tailwind CSS et SASS pour la gestion du design system ▸ Optimisation du build avec Vite en remplacement de Webpack — gain significatif sur les temps decompilation ▸ Collaboration avec l'équipe backend Java Spring : propositions d'améliorations et code reviews Stack : Vue.js 3• · TypeScript◦ · Tailwind CSS◦ · Vite◦ · Bit.dev◦ · Java Spring (reviews)
- ClearLeaf IncFull Stack Javascript/PHP BuddiMay 2019 - January 2021 (1 year and 8 months)Développeur Full Stack au sein d'une startup canadienne, j'ai joué un rôle d'architecte technique sur l'ensemble de la plateforme. ▸ Conception et déploiement de l'infrastructure AWS complète : EC2, Fargate, ElastiCache, Elastic Beanstalk, pipelines CI/CD avec Docker ▸ Développement backend PHP Laravel avec intégrations d'APIs multiples (JSON, SOAP, FTP) ▸ Développement front-end Vue.js / Vanilla JS / jQuery avec Node.js et Webpack ▸ Mise en place du MySQL Partitioning par date pour les rapports analytics — réduction drastique des temps de chargement ▸ Implémentation d'un service PHP multithreadé centralisé pour les requêtes MySQL concurrentes ▸ Annulation de requêtes MySQL depuis le front-end pour éviter les traitements inutiles côté serveur ▸ Reconnexion automatique de l'application front-end en cas de perte de connexion ▸ Sécurisation des rapports analytics par réassignation des index en base de données Stack : Vue.js• · PHP Laravel◦ · AWS◦ · Docker◦ · MySQL◦ · ElasticSearch◦ · MariaDB◦ · Node.js
- BHC Energy - Greenflex (affiliate Total Spring)FullStack JavascriptJanuary 2018 - December 2018 (11 months)Développeur Full Stack au sein d'une filiale de Total Spring, j'ai conçu et développé des applications de visualisation de données énergétiques, tout en gérant l'équipe technique. ▸ Développement d'une application Vue.js 2 complète : carte Leaflet personnalisée, graphiques Highcharts avec filtres custom, animations Mo.js, authentification Azure, gestion des timezones ▸ Mise à jour et maintenance d'une application Angular 6 (TypeScript) ▸ Création d'un outil Node.js d'export/import Excel pour la gestion des traductions de l'application ▸ Intégration de visualisations de données interactives avec D3.js et Highcharts ▸ Web animations avancées avec Mo.js et CSS pur ▸ Recrutement et management de l'équipe de développement ▸ Mise en place de tests unitaires Démos vidéo : youtube.com/watch?v=SFJzAda6OT8 Stack : Vue.js 2• · Angular 6◦ · TypeScript◦ · Node.js◦ · Azure◦ · Leaflet◦ · Highcharts◦ · D3.js◦ · Mo.js◦ · Webpack
Recommendations
Be the first to recommend Nicolas
Help this freelancer shine by sharing your experience working together.
These freelancer profiles also match your criteria
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Education
- GoogleGoogle
- Master Web & E-business ESGI/ PPA ITI2014Master Web & E-business ESGI